HELOC Calculator — A Flexible Tool That Cuts Both Ways

A HELOC is a credit card backed by your house. Used wisely, it's a powerful safety net. Used carelessly, it's a path to losing your home.

Key facts

Typical HELOC rate (2026)

~8.5–10%

Draw period

Usually 10 years

Repayment period

Usually 20 years

Rate type

Almost always variable

Draw period vs repayment period

During the draw period (typically 10 years), you can borrow and repay flexibly, often paying interest only. When the draw period ends, you enter the repayment period (typically 20 years) and the loan amortizes — payments can double or triple overnight.

Many HELOC borrowers underestimate the payment shock. This calculator shows both periods so you know exactly what you're committing to.

When a HELOC is a great tool

As a backstop emergency fund (cheaper than personal loans, available without selling investments), for staged home renovations, or for bridging short-term cash needs you can repay within the draw period. Pair with discipline.

When a HELOC becomes dangerous

Funding lifestyle expenses, treating it as 'free money,' carrying balances into the repayment period without a payoff plan, or borrowing at peak home values. Variable rates can also spike — what looks affordable at 8% is brutal at 11%.

Frequently asked questions

What happens when the draw period ends?

Your loan starts amortizing — monthly payments rise sharply. Plan to be paid off (or convert to a fixed loan) before this happens.

Can I lock in a fixed rate?

Many HELOCs let you convert all or part of your balance to a fixed-rate sub-loan. Useful if rates are rising.

Should I use a HELOC for an emergency fund?

As a secondary backstop — yes. As a replacement for cash savings — no. Banks can freeze HELOCs during downturns.
